Safety, trust & environment

Your dog’s safety and comfort are my top priorities. I have a securely fenced front and back yard for safe outdoor time, and dogs are always supervised and brought inside as needed (weather, energy level, or comfort). My home is structured and calm. I can offer private time and separation at any point, and I’m happy to follow your dog’s normal routines and boundaries. Dogs can sleep crated, in a safe room, or in another arrangement you prefer. I also have two stable, friendly medium-sized dogs. If your dog enjoys social time, we can do carefully managed introductions and supervised play. If your dog prefers space—or does best as a solo guest—I can absolutely accommodate that too. I’m attentive to body language, stress signals, and anxiety, and I aim to make your dog’s stay peaceful and predictable.

A typical day

I keep days structured, calm, and enriching—similar to what most dogs thrive on at home. Morning: potty break + outdoor time in the yard, breakfast (if applicable), and a relaxed start to the day. Late morning: a leash walk around the neighborhood for exercise and sniffing. Midday: indoor downtime—cool, quiet rest, chew time, and supervised relaxation. Afternoon: another yard break/play session, plus light positive-reinforcement enrichment (simple training, puzzle time, or nose-work style games). Evening: longer walk or a park outing when appropriate, then dinner and a calm wind-down. Night: quiet time, final potty break, and bedtime based on your preference (crate/safe room). I tailor activity to your dog’s age, energy level, and routine—whether they’re a high-energy youngster or a couch-loving senior.

Pet care experience

Hi! I’m Nikki. I’ve lived with dogs of all sizes my whole life and have been providing pet care for several years. I’m a true dog enthusiast who also studies canine behavior and training—so I don’t just “watch” dogs, I focus on keeping them safe, relaxed, and set up for success while they’re with me. I’m experienced with puppies, adult dogs, and seniors, and I’m comfortable supporting basic manners and routine-based training during a stay (sit, down, leash manners, calm greetings, etc.). I’m also very familiar with crate training and can help keep your dog’s home routine consistent—whether they’re crated at night, have structured rest breaks, or need extra support settling in a new environment. My goal is simple: your dog feels secure, enriched, and cared for—and you feel confident they’re in good hands.
